A central theme across this daily lesson is the identification of strong parallels between Haman and Satan, viewing Haman as a type or foreshadowing of the devil's ongoing efforts to destroy God's people and thwart His purposes. The key events of Esther Chapter 3, including Mordecai's refusal to bow, Haman's subsequent rage and genocidal decree, and the king's endorsement, are analyzed through this lens. The sources emphasize the spiritual battle underlying earthly events and highlight God's ultimate sovereignty and protection over His people, often turning the enemy's plots back on themselves.
